A 14-year-old who I met yesterday was just distraught over the fact that all of the plastic items that she carefully selected to make sure they have the chasing arrows on it and then make sure that after she used it, she placed it thoughtfully and diligently in the blue container for recycling - that 95 percent of the time, that item was not recycled. Instead, it went into the landfill, the environment, or incinerated.
ExxonMobil defended itself in an emailed response to The Verge, writing: "For decades, California officials have known their recycling system isn't effective. They failed to act, and now they seek to blame others. Instead of suing us, they could have worked with us to fix the problem and keep plastic out of landfills."
